LONDON – Corporate lawyers at media, technology and IP firm Wiggin have advised Primal Media, the new production company formed by Gogglebox founders, format creators and executive producers Mat Steiner and Adam Wood, on an investment deal with Lionsgate.

Steiner and Wood are the producers of ITV2’s Release the Hounds, which won the 2016 Royal Television Society Award for Best Entertainment. Other credits include BBC1’s The Code, MTV’s Plain Jane and BBC2’s Breakaway. Primal Media will develop and produce unscripted programs in the UK, as well as work with Lionsgate’s alternative programming team in the U.S. to produce U.S. formats for the UK market. Lionsgate will distribute Primal Media’s content worldwide and will produce formats owned by Primal Media for the US and worldwide market.

Primal Media has already secured its first two commissions with the third series of Release The Hounds and a second season of The Code for BBC1, both for 2017.

Michael Brader, Wiggin partner and co-head of its corporate practice, led the team who advised Primal Media.
